Calcium chloride is a chemical compound widely used in the oil and gas industry to speed up concrete settings and increase the density of drilling fluids. The molecular formula is cacl2. It is a salt that is very soluble in water. It has a wide range of industrial, agricultural, and medical uses. Calcium chloride is a common desiccant used to absorb moisture on roads and highways.

Calcium chloride, an inorganic compound is manufactured in both small-scale and organized sectors. Calcium chloride anhydrous is used in household and commercial products as a refrigerant, drying agent, food additive, pharmaceuticals, refrigeration brine, food preservative, drilling fluid, desiccating agent, and sequestration in foods. With the growing population and increasing global temperatures, the scope of calcium chloride manufacturing and trading is very bright and thus a new entrepreneur and stakeholder can confidently venture into this lucrative investment.

Calcium chloride is a crystalline, white color, miscible in a water compound. It is a bivalent metallic element possessing many crucial biological usages. Bones as well as intracellular and plasma ion is composed of calcium element. In medical applications, calcium replenishment is introduced as a 10% calcium chloride solution in injection. Calcium chloride is also known by other names such as Calcium dichloride, Calcium chloride anhydrous, chloride, Calcarea muriatica, jarcal, liquical, and Calcium(II) chloride, etc.

Chemical Properties of Calcium Chloride

The chemical properties of calcium chloride are subdivided into computed and experimental properties.

Computed Properties:

  1. Molecular weight- 110.98 gm/mol
  2. Hydrogen bond donor count- 0
  3. Hydrogen bond acceptor count- 2
  4. Rotatable bond count- 0
  5. Exact Mass- 109.9002962 gm/mol
  6. Monoisotopic Mass-109.9002962 gm/mol
  7. Heavy atom count- 3
  8. Formal Charge- 0
  9. Covalently-Bonded Unit Count- 3

Experimental Properties:

  1. Melting Point- 772-775 °C (anhydrous), 260 °C (monohydrate, decomposes), 175 °C (dihydrate, decomposes), 45.5 °C (tetrahydrate, decomposes), 30 °C (hexahydrate, decomposes)
  2. Boiling point- 1935°C (anhydrous)
  3. Solubility in water- 0.745 g/mL at 20 °C (anhydrous), 1.345 g/mL at 60 °C (dihydrate), 0.908 g/mL at 20 °C (tetrahydrate), and 0.595 g/mL at 0 °C (hexahydrate).
  4. Solubility- Soluble in CH3COOH alcohols.
  5. Acidity- 8-9 (anhydrous) and 6.5-8 (hexahydrate)
  6. Magnetic Susceptibility- −5.47·10−5 cm3/mol
  7. Refractive Index- 1.52
  8. Viscosity- 3.34 cP (at 787 °C) and 1.44 cP (at 967 °C)

Calcium Chloride Uses

Calcium chloride in water dissociates to provide calcium and chloride ions. Inducing into the bloodstream will restore the normal gradient between the threshold and resting membrane potential. Calcium chloride is used for the treatment of hypocalcemia, in conditions requiring an immediate increase in blood plasma calcium levels for the treatment of magnesium intoxication due to magnesium sulfate overdose. It is also used to combat hyperkalemia as measured by electrocardiographic (ECG), duly correcting increased potassium levels in the extracellular fluid.

Since the anhydrous salt is hygroscopic and delinquent, it is used as a desiccant. Calcium chloride is also used as a de-icing agent because it depresses the water freezing point. It contributes to a reduction in the usage of fill-in materials in the newly constructed roads since its layer on the surface prevents dirt deposition within the inter-aggregate gaps. It is permitted as a food additive up to an average intake of 160-345 mg/day. It helps in firming soybean curds in tofu and producing a caviar substitute from fruits and vegetables. It is a constituent in sports drink electrolytes, beverages, drinking water, pickles, and fruit texture preservatives. The breakdown of calcium from dissolved calcium chloride in marine aquariums introduces bioavailable calcium for shelled animals. Other uses include in beer breweries, cheese making, and preserving cork spots and bitter pits on apple trees.

FAQs: Calcium Chloride

Q. What is the generic formula for calcium chloride?

Ans. The generic formula of calcium chloride is CaCl2.xH2O (where x= 0,1,2,4 and 6)

Q. What are the types of calcium chloride?

Ans. There are four types of calcium chloride based on the x value in CaCl2.xH2O. x=0 for anhydrous, x=1 for monohydrate, x=2 for dehydrate, x=4 for tetrahydrate, and x=6 for hexahydrate of calcium chloride.
